Overview

The Par Loan Trading desk is part of Credit Flow Trading, sitting within the Global Financing & Credit Trading (GF&CT) business unit. The trading desk acts as a market maker in leveraged loans to provide liquidity to our clients. You will hold the position of Par Loan Trader (Vice President level). You will partner closely with the Institutional Client Group (ICG), Research Analysts and Capital Markets to provide liquidity to our clients & support Deutsche Bank's new issue business.

  • What You'll Do
    • Leverage the ICG Credit sales team to source liquidity
    • Work closely with Desk Analysts to critically evaluate trading opportunities
    • Support Capital Markets in distributing new issues

    How You'll Lead
    • Act as a market maker to provide liquidity to our clients in leveraged loans
    • Support senior traders in building their franchise & client base to capture market share
    • Support senior traders in their ownership & management of the market risk exposure of trading positions

    Skills You'll Need
    • Extensive financial experience and/or knowledge of the leveraged loans market
    • Ability to build relationships with buy-side clients active in this space
    • Be a team player - anticipating and solving problems for the group
    • Have a consistent sense of urgency around doing his or her best - day in and day out

    Skills That Will Help You Excel
    • Excellent communication skills, both written and spoken
    • Self-motivated
    • Self-starter
